  5. London Takes Ice-Age Holiday in Christmas Spirit

    London to-day is one vast glacier. Frozen streets and pavements have brought traffic to a standstill and have resulted in numerous accidents. Hospitals are rapidly becoming taxed to their utmost ... [ILLUSTRATED]

  14. WINTER SPREADS A FRIGID SHROUD OVER THE OLD WORLD

    Severe snowstorms followed by intense cold have waylaid the old world, suspending traffic in many parts, and causing loss of life. Most of the rivers in Northern Europe are completely frozen over, rendering water transport impossible. The picture is a familiar scene in London at this time of the year, and shows a visitor ...
